Bass Pro Shops Coming to Allatoona

bass pro

According to a March 15, 2013 story written by Chip Rogers on the GPB.org blog, Georgia Works, Bass Pro Shops plans to open a new store in Emerson, about five miles from Lake Allatoona’s Red Top Mountain State Park.
